Alloa Tower, located in the Clackmannanshire town of Alloa, stands as one of Scotland’s oldest and largest medieval tower houses, with a history spanning around 700 years. This ancestral home of the Erskine family and Earls of Mar showcases well-preserved architecture and opulent interiors. Within its walls, visitors can explore an array of historical artifacts and artwork, offering a tangible connection to the past. The tower’s robust stone structure and intricate design elements provide a vivid glimpse into the lives of its former inhabitants.
